我正在使用Galleria(http://galleria.io/)并动态生成图片到图库中,偶尔会出现一个图库只包含一张图片的情况,此时我就是这样。如果画廊没有缩略图容器,我怎么能这样做?
任何帮助都非常感谢!
我目前的初始化脚本是:
Galleria.loadTheme('assets/js/galleria.classic.min.js');
// Initialize Galleria
Galleria.run('#galleria', {
show: selectedIndex,
showInfo: false,
swipe: true,
imageCrop: false,
responsive:true,
showCounter:true,
thumbnails:true,
lightbox: true,
trueFullscreen:true,
extend: function() {
this.bind(Galleria.IMAGE, function() {
$('#description').html(this.$('info-title').html());
$('.galleria-lightbox-title').html(this.$('info-title').html());
})
}
});
答案 0 :(得分:2)
尝试缩略图:$(" #galleria img")。size()> 1
答案 1 :(得分:0)
$('#galleria img:only-child').hide();
当它只是单数时,您需要选择父元素的子元素 - 一个缩略图 - jQuery选择器only-child
允许这样做 - 然后将语句链接到hide()
以隐藏它。